Derating Memory Setup and Hold Timing
Because the base setup and hold time specifications from the memory device
datasheet assume input slew rates that may not be true for Altera devices, derate and
update the following memory device specifications in the Preset Editor dialog box:

1 For Arria II GX and Stratix IV devices, you need not derate using the Preset Editor.
You only need to enter the parameters referenced to V
REF
, and the deration is done
automatically when you enter the slew rate information on the Board Settings tab.
After derating the values, you then need to normalize the derated value because
Altera input and output timing specifications are referenced to V
REF
. When the
memory device setup and hold time numbers are derated and normalized to V
REF
,
update these values in the Preset Editor dialog box to ensure that your timing
constraints are correct.

Note to Table 3–5:
(1) See the memory device data sheet for the parameter range. Some of the parameters may be listed in a clock cycle (t
CK
) unit. If the MegaWizard
Plug-In Manager requires you to enter the value in a time unit (ps or ns), convert the number by multiplying it with the clock period of your
interface (and not the maximum clock period listed in the memory data sheet).
